>>  At 17:05 -0500 11/14/02, Richard Brauer wrote:
>>>  Has anyone had any experience with "roll-your-own" external firewire
>>>  drives?
>>  Make sure that the enclosure you get uses the Oxford 911 chipset.
>
>How do you tell if its an Oxford 911 chipset?
>What are the telltale indicators?

It is usually listed in the specifications and/or prominently on the 
box. For example, the box label for the Macally enclosure I bought 
(model CA-405FWH1) has the statement "Powered by Oxford 911 Firewire 
Bridge"
